(#1038) Expr.Types: add & use NPos & NSourcePos
Browse files Browse the repository at this point in the history
This is a type & type boundary lifting groundwork to do #1026 & #746 design in this release.

The `NPos` & `NSourcePos` next can be freely shaped into what comes out of the #1026 & #746.
